What is Paper Wallet In Cryptocurrency?

If crypto is a digital currency backed by the complex mathematical problem, then why do we need a wallet in the first place? What do crypto wallets actually store? A cryptocurrency wallet can be hardware USB like device, physical medium, or any software, which actually stores the public key (like an email address-known to all) and private keys (like a password-known to you only). For storing the keys, especially private keys which is just a long string of random characters (along with recovery phrases), crypto space offers hot/online and cold/offline wallets. Generally, cold storage is preferred to secure your keys which can be USB like devices or simply a paper.

What is paper wallet

A paper wallet is a cold or offline crypto wallet that stores the private keys securely. What is a paper wallet? Simply, it is a piece of paper with a private key written on it which dilutes the chances of getting your wallet hacked by cyber attacks. With a paper wallet, you can completely control your keys keeping away from virus and malware attacks. You just need to store your paper wallet in a vault with a key hidden in your most secure place. How To Create A Paper Wallet? | Guide To Paper Wallet

Crypto paper wallets are the offline cold storage which is generally considered as the most secure method and better than vulnerable online wallets to store private keys of your digital assets. Unlike the other wallets, you do not need to configure but to create your own paper wallet. Pheew!! So much work? Relax! You just need to take out a print out of the QR codes associated with your wallet and keep it safe. Whenever you wish to use your coins, you just need to scan these codes.

Bitcoin paper wallet generators are available online to create your paper wallets. Basically, generators are open source software (sometimes hardware devices too!) that are exclusively designed for generation of highly secure Crypto paper wallets. Most popular generators are BitAddress, WalletGenerator, and Mycelium Entropy. You need to follow simple steps to know about paper wallet creation:

  • Google the name of any generator mentioned above. Let’s suppose you clicked on BitAddress.
  • Now just sit back, and move your mouse randomly (play with your mouse!) on-screen or enter a random text and keep an eye on the screen.
  • After a few seconds of random movement, two QR codes will be displayed on your screen: public and private along with the random texts.
  • You just need to print that paper (Don’t save it on your system!) and keep it at the most secure place.
  • For extra security, you can add a passphrase by filling the checkbox “BIP38” for the purpose of encryption of the paper wallet.
  • You are all set to secure your coins in a crypto paper wallet that too within a minute (if your internet connection is intact!)

Points of Caution

  • Make sure your system is not having any malware or virus by running your antivirus software.
  • While you are generating and printing your private keys, assure that no one around you is keeping an eye on your keys.
  • You can switch to the process of the “advance” or offline version to generate keys where keys will be generated offline without any risk of cyberattacks.
  • Always clear the cache or history of the web browser after generating your keys.
  • Never ever keep your keys in your system either in the download section or in any folder.
  • High-quality paper with a damage proof storage place must be chosen to keep your keys secure. You can also laminate the paper for protection from water, heat, and other damages.
  • You can store the keys by fragmenting the piece (two or three) of paper and keeping at different places for more security.

How To Trade On Paper Wallet?

One question might be banging in your head while reading this guide to paper wallet i.e. how to trade on a paper wallet or with a piece of paper? Don’t worry and keep reading to find out the procedure. Now, let’s consider you want to sell some coins on any reputed crypto exchange. For that, you will need to install any renowned Bitcoin wallet on your mobile and have to use different devices to find the address of the online wallet of the exchange you had chosen to sell your coins. After logging into your exchange account and finding the QR code on the screen, just open up your paper wallet. Using the app on your mobile, just scan the QR code of your paper wallet (Either you have to select cold storage or import wallet on your mobile app to transfer coins from the paper wallet). Now you just need to write the amount you wanted to transfer to your mobile wallet and you are good to go to sell your coins. (Similarly, you can receive the coins too.!)
